Beranda » bagaimana » Tambahkan Pengguna di Server Ubuntu

    Tambahkan Pengguna di Server Ubuntu

    Server Ubuntu seperti semua jenis Linux, dan memiliki kemampuan multi-pengguna penuh, dan tugas umum pada server apa pun adalah menambahkan pengguna.

    useradd

    Perintah useradd akan memungkinkan Anda menambahkan pengguna baru dengan mudah dari baris perintah:

    useradd

    Perintah ini menambahkan pengguna, tetapi tanpa opsi tambahan, pengguna Anda tidak akan memiliki kata sandi atau direktori home.

    catatan: Jika Anda mendapatkan pesan yang mengatakan bahwa perintah itu tidak ditemukan, coba gunakan path lengkap, seperti ini:

    / usr / sbin / useradd

    Anda dapat menggunakan opsi -d untuk mengatur direktori home untuk pengguna. Opsi -m akan memaksa useradd untuk membuat direktori home. Kami akan mencoba membuat akun pengguna dengan opsi-opsi itu, dan kemudian menggunakan perintah passwd untuk mengatur kata sandi untuk akun tersebut. Anda dapat mengatur kata sandi menggunakan -p pada perintah useradd, tetapi saya lebih suka mengatur kata sandi menggunakan passwd.

    sudo useradd -d / home / testuser -m testuser

    sudo passwd testuser

    Ini akan membuat pengguna bernama testuser dan memberi mereka direktori home mereka sendiri di / home / testuser. File-file di direktori home baru disalin dari folder / etc / skel, yang berisi file direktori home default. Jika Anda ingin menetapkan nilai default untuk pengguna Anda, Anda akan melakukannya dengan memodifikasi atau menambahkan file di direktori itu. Jika kita melihat pada direktori home baru untuk pengguna:

    geek @ ubuntuServ: / etc / skel $ ls -la / home / testuser
    total 20
    drwxr-xr-x 2 testuser testuser 4096 2006-12-15 11:34 .
    drwxr-xr-x 5 root root 4096 2006-12-15 11: 37…
    -rw-r-r- 1 testuser testuser 220 2006-12-15 11:34 .bash_logout
    -rw-r-r- 1 testuser testuser 414 2006-12-15 11:34 .bash_profile
    -rw-r-r- 1 testuser testuser 2227 2006-12-15 11:34 .bashrc

    Anda akan melihat bahwa ada skrip bash di direktori ini. Jika Anda ingin mengatur opsi path default untuk semua pengguna baru, Anda akan melakukannya dengan memodifikasi file di / etc / skel, yang kemudian akan digunakan untuk membuat file-file ini dengan perintah useradd.

    Tambahkan pengguna

    Perintah adduser bahkan lebih mudah daripada perintah useradd, karena itu meminta Anda untuk setiap informasi. Saya merasa sedikit lucu bahwa ada dua perintah yang hampir identik bernama yang melakukan hal yang sama, tapi itu linux untuk Anda. Berikut sintaksinya:

    Tambahkan pengguna

    Contoh:

    geek @ ubuntuServ: / etc / skel $ sudo adduser thegeek
    Kata sandi:
    Menambahkan pengguna 'thegeek' ...
    Menambahkan grup baru 'thegeek' (1004).
    Menambahkan pengguna baru 'thegeek' (1004) dengan grup 'thegeek'.
    Membuat direktori home '/ home / thegeek'.
    Menyalin file dari '/ etc / skel'
    Masukkan kata sandi UNIX baru:
    Ketik ulang kata sandi UNIX baru:
    Tidak ada kata sandi yang diberikan
    Masukkan kata sandi UNIX baru:
    Ketik ulang kata sandi UNIX baru:
    passwd: kata sandi berhasil diperbarui
    Mengubah informasi pengguna untuk thegeek
    Masukkan nilai baru, atau tekan ENTER untuk default
    Nama Lengkap []: Geek
    Nomor Kamar []: 0
    Telepon Kantor []: 555-1212
    Telepon Rumah []: 555-1212
    Lainnya []:
    Apakah informasinya benar? [y / T] y